Why would I buy an ETF when I can get an index mutual fund without a broker?
You can certainly buy a mutual fund directly from a fund group at no "load" or sales charge. Annual management fees will typically be higher with a traditional mutual fund and you can only buy or sell at the closing price at the end of the day.
